Saturday 24 November

Bledisbro Report

Squats - as always, having watched the three flights before me not making depth, I was a little conservative with my opener.

180 kg www

200 kg rrr - stopped too high

205 kg wwr 5 kg pb -

Bench - conservative opener

100 kg www

115 kg www 5 kg pb

120 kg rrr - got the bar about 10cm up but stalled and couldn't shift it.

Deadlift - again with a conservative opener.

180 kg www

200 kg www

210 kg www 5 kg PB and 10 kg better than Nationals.

Total 530 - up 85 kg on last year's BBro twelve months ago, and 20 kg up on Nationals.

Overall - I was very happy indeed with that.... especially considering the lengths I had to go to to stay in my weight class, weigh in last then play catch-up with the calories.

Squats - "memory for depth" is getting better, my last squat was much better than the second attempt, smoother on the way down, all the way down, and sitting back on heels coming up straight.

Bench - never my strongest lift, was the runt in my flight for this lift. Managed to capitalise on the gains I'd seen in training, but need to work harder on driving thru that sticking point. Probably some board work will help with that?

Deadlift - I wasn't looking forward to deadlifts, they'd not been clicking in training, but the atmosphere at the BBro's gotta be good for at least ten kg, 'cos the 180 flew up, 200 likewise, but the 210 felt to me like my best lift of the day.

Total - 530, was five kg short of my goal. 535 would have qualified me for Oceanias, but... it's too soon, the qualifying events have to be within twelve months. But for me, to have added 20kg in three months is proof that with attention to detail, I can probably meet the standard at the CDs next year, which is a milestone to achieve. I don't know that I could actually go - simply passing the qualifying mark doesn't mean I'm even close to being competitive, but it does give me something to aim at...
